is nobody having this problem
 
I have already asked once...it can't just be me...I ran 1.7 and had no problems....I downloaded 3 copies of one song one had different bitrate..the other 2 the same but the one had a skip in it....I want to keep the best copy...rename and delete the other 2......that sounds so easy...there is a delete button...and a rename button...when i try to delete or rename some files, it tells me i can't as the file may be in use by another application.Some files will delete..some won't.....what is the fix for this....and i have tried deleting the files directly from my hard drive...and it comes up with similar response...file may already be in use....this is a problem with 1.8...but what do i do to rectify it.
thanx

KathW December 13th, 2001 12:05 PM

This may seem a bit lame, but have you tried closing down LW and then deleting from your HD ?

VTOLfreak December 23rd, 2001 06:07 AM

Explanation ...
 
You can't delete a file if someone is uploading it of you at the same time .

You also have to make sure no program is using it .
That includes LW's playlist .
